Episode 10

In this week’s episode of The Checkout: the pitfalls of the gift that doesn’t keep on giving, a fresh look at claims to “freshness” and a price check on lowest price guarantees. GIFT CARDS UNWRAPPED – Gift cards can be a very convenient option... For the giver. But Julian Morrow looks at the potential strings attached. THE CATCH: KOGAN HEART RATE MONITOR WATCH – For runners who don’t like water or sunlight. THE CONSUMER DICTIONARY: FRESH – Ben Jenkins provides a refreshing look at difference between the dictionary definition of “fresh” and how it is used in a “retail environment”. PRODUCT VERSUS PACKSHOT: INTERNATIONAL CUISINE BEEF IN RED WINE SAUCE – Is that for me or the dog? EXPRESS CHECKOUT 1 IDEA OR LESS: SWIMSUITS – The cossies you can’t wear in a pool. Or with sunscreen. LOWEST PRICE GUARANTEES – Craig Reucassel AKA Walker the Price Check Ranger cuts through the bargain jargon. IF I COULD SAY ONE THING: ROD STOWE – Rod Stowe, NSW Fair Trading Commissioner, says beware of tradies who come cold-calling at your door. COMPLAINT LETTER: BRILLIANT LIGHTING – When the warranty promoted on the outside of the box isn’t quite as brilliant as the warranty conditions included inside the box. F.U. TUBE EPISODE 10 – This week, viewer complaints on The Commonwealth Bank’s International Money Transfer fees, Dodo sales advice, Purina Scamper Mouse’s limited scampering ... and a useful tip on how The Checkout could save money by not using Craig.
